Email header standards

(1) 600 px wide is the safe zone across most clients; 1200 px for wide displays. (2) 2× resolution for retina. (3) Text 16–24 px reads on mobile. (4) Logo + title + one-line subtitle is the standard structure. CTA buttons go in the email body separately.

FAQ

Outlook breaks it?

Outlook doesn't support some gradients/filters. The flattened PNG renders consistently across all clients.

Add alt text?

Add `<img alt="...">` in the email HTML. Shown when images are blocked.

Dark-mode handling?

Pick colors that work on both light and dark backgrounds. Gradients usually look fine.
